Leipzig Hauptbahnhof, or Central Station, stands as Europe’s largest railway station. Its sheer size is impressive. It covers 83460 square metres. Imagine that. It is more than just a transport hub. It’s a landmark.

The story of Lokomotiven im Bahnhof Leipzig began long ago. The cornerstone was laid in 1909. The station opened its doors in 1915. Back then, it was one of the largest stations globally. Think of the excitement. The innovation.

But the tracks at Lokomotiven im Bahnhof Leipzig fell silent during World War II. Allied bombing severely damaged the station. The roof collapsed. The western entrance hall was destroyed. Many lives were lost.

After the war, Leipzig rebuilt. The station was restored. It took many years. The full restoration was finished in 1965. This marked 50 years after its inauguration.

After German reunification, Leipzig Hauptbahnhof was modernized. A shopping mall was created. The station was inaugurated in 1997.

Now, here at Lokomotiven im Bahnhof Leipzig, you can see historic locomotives. These are displayed on track 24. These locomotives tell stories of a bygone era.

Take a look at the Class 52 steam locomotive 52 5448-7. It is an exhibit. It once was a powerful workhorse.

Consider the Class SVT 137 Diesel multiple unit 137 225. The Class E04 AC electric locomotive E04 01 stands nearby. Admire also the Class E44 AC electric locomotive E44 046. And don’t miss the Class E94 AC electric locomotive E94 056.

Leipzig Hauptbahnhof has even starred in movies. It served as a backdrop for films like “Shining Through”, “Obsession”, and “Mr. Nobody”.

Today, Leipzig Hauptbahnhof handles countless passengers daily. It connects Leipzig to cities all over Europe. It has shops and restaurants on three levels. About 80 businesses are even open on Sundays.
